About

Benjamin M. McGrew is a scholar working on Surgery, Otorhinolaryngology and Oncology. According to data from OpenAlex, Benjamin M. McGrew has authored 22 papers receiving a total of 794 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Surgery, 7 papers in Otorhinolaryngology and 7 papers in Oncology. Recurrent topics in Benjamin M. McGrew's work include Meningioma and schwannoma management (6 papers), Ear and Head Tumors (6 papers) and Ear Surgery and Otitis Media (6 papers). Benjamin M. McGrew is often cited by papers focused on Meningioma and schwannoma management (6 papers), Ear and Head Tumors (6 papers) and Ear Surgery and Otitis Media (6 papers). Benjamin M. McGrew collaborates with scholars based in United States, Italy and Germany. Benjamin M. McGrew's co-authors include C. Gary Jackson, Eben L. Rosenthal, Michael E. Glasscock, William R. Carroll, J. Scott Magnuson, Nancy L. McColloch, Brian D. Kulbersh, James L. Netterville, Winfield S. Fisher and Beverly C. Walters and has published in prestigious journals such as Annals of Surgery, Neurosurgery and The Laryngoscope.
